Metodo EdmValidator.Validate (IEdmModel, IEnumerable<EdmError>%)
Convalida IEdmModel e tutte le relative proprietà utilizzando la versione corrente del modello. Se al modello non è associata alcuna versione, viene utilizzato IEdmModel.
Spazio dei nomi Microsoft.Data.Edm.Validation
Assembly: Microsoft.Data.Edm (in Microsoft.Data.Edm.dll)
Sintassi
'Dichiarazione
<ExtensionAttribute> _
Public Shared Function Validate ( _
root As IEdmModel, _
<OutAttribute> ByRef errors As IEnumerable(Of EdmError) _
) As Boolean
'Utilizzo
Dim root As IEdmModel
Dim errors As IEnumerable(Of EdmError)
Dim returnValue As Boolean
returnValue = root.Validate(errors)
public static bool Validate(
this IEdmModel root,
out IEnumerable<EdmError> errors
)
[ExtensionAttribute]
public:
static bool Validate(
IEdmModel^ root,
[OutAttribute] IEnumerable<EdmError^>^% errors
)
static member Validate :
root:IEdmModel *
errors:IEnumerable<EdmError> byref -> bool
public static function Validate(
root : IEdmModel,
errors : IEnumerable<EdmError>
) : boolean
Parametri
- root
Tipo: Microsoft.Data.Edm.IEdmModel
Radice del modello da convalidare.
- errors
Tipo: System.Collections.Generic.IEnumerable<EdmError>%
Errori durante la convalida del modello.
Valore restituito
Tipo: System.Boolean
true se il modello è valido; in caso contrario, false.
Nota sull'utilizzo
In Visual Basic e C# questo metodo può essere chiamato come metodo di istanza su qualsiasi oggetto di tipo IEdmModel. Quando si utilizza la sintassi del metodo di istanza per chiamare questo metodo, omettere il primo parametro. Per ulteriori informazioni, vedere https://msdn.microsoft.com/it-it/library/bb384936(v=vs.103) o https://msdn.microsoft.com/it-it/library/bb383977(v=vs.103).